  <title><![CDATA[Call for Old Technology for Library’s retroTECH Exhibit]]></title>
  <body><![CDATA[<p>Do you remember your first computer? First floppy disk? What about your first cell phone, first video game console, first wearable computing device?</p><p>In honor of&nbsp;<a href="http://p1.gatech.edu/">Project One</a>, the Georgia Tech Library invites you to participate in a crowdsourced celebration of our technological past. Students, faculty, staff, and alumni&nbsp;are invited to participate in the&nbsp;<em>retroTECH</em>&nbsp;exhibit by loaning their old tech to the Library for a brief period of time.</p><p></p><p>During the month of October, the Library will feature a display of treasured technology pieces from the personal collections of Georgia Tech community.</p><p>Consider loaning an old cell phone, a disk, a hardware component, etc. from your collection to be featured for one week in a secure, Library exhibit case. Items do not have to be old, rare, or valuable; they just have to be meaningful to you. The exhibit will invite viewers--both in-person and online--to explore the personal side of our technological lives and inspire them to design the future by hacking the past.</p><p>If you’re interested in loaning an item from your collection, fill out this brief&nbsp;<a href="http://p1.gatech.edu/news/retrotechexhibit/">web form</a>&nbsp;by September 29th.</p>]]></body>
